Takha
Takha is a village located in Antah tehsil of Baran district in Rajasthan, India. It is situated 12km away from sub-district headquarter Antah (tehsildar office) and 35km away from district headquarter Baran. As per 2009 stats, Niyana is the gram panchayat of Takha village.

About Takha
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Takha is 102683. The village spans a total geographical area of 430 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 325202. Antah is nearest town to Takha village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 12km away.
When it comes to local governance, Takha village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Anta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Jhalawar-Baran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Takha
Below is a concise population overview of Takha as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 294 | 158 | 136 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 43 | 21 | 22 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 5 | 4 | 1 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 135 | 75 | 60 |
Literate Population | 196 | 120 | 76 |
Illiterate Population | 98 | 38 | 60 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Takha village:
- The total population of Takha village is around 294, including approximately 158 males and 136 females, with a sex ratio of 860 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 43 children aged 0–6 years in Takha village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Takha village has 5 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 135 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Takha village is about 66.67%, with male literacy at 75.95% and female literacy at 55.88%.
- There are around 50 households in Takha village.
Connectivity of Takha
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Takha. As per the 2011 stats, Takha had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
